2004 GMC Envoy vs. 1981 Matra-Simca Murena

To start off, 2004 GMC Envoy is newer by 23 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1981 Matra-Simca Murena.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1981 Matra-Simca Murena would be higher. At 4,160 cc (6 cylinders), 2004 GMC Envoy is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 GMC Envoy (271 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 180 more horse power than 1981 Matra-Simca Murena. (91 HP @ 5600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2004 GMC Envoy should accelerate faster than 1981 Matra-Simca Murena.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 GMC Envoy weights approximately 1015 kg more than 1981 Matra-Simca Murena.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 2004 GMC Envoy is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1981 Matra-Simca Murena.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2004 GMC Envoy will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 GMC Envoy (374 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 238 more torque (in Nm) than 1981 Matra-Simca Murena. (136 Nm @ 3200 RPM). This means 2004 GMC Envoy will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1981 Matra-Simca Murena. 2004 GMC Envoy has automatic transmission and 1981 Matra-Simca Murena has manual transmission. 1981 Matra-Simca Murena will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2004 GMC Envoy will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.

Compare all specifications:

2004 GMC Envoy 1981 Matra-Simca Murena
Make GMC Matra-Simca
Model Envoy Murena
Year Released 2004 1981
Body Type SUV Hatchback
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 4160 cc 2154 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 271 HP 91 HP
Engine RPM 6000 RPM 5600 RPM
Torque 374 Nm 136 Nm
Torque RPM 3600 RPM 3200 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type 4WD Rear
Transmission Type Automatic Manual
Number of Seats 5 seats 4 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 3 doors
Vehicle Weight 2010 kg 995 kg
Vehicle Length 4870 mm 4080 mm
Vehicle Width 1840 mm 1760 mm
Vehicle Height 1780 mm 1230 mm
Wheelbase Size 2880 mm 2440 mm
